Meanings for Giovanni Boccaccio
Giovanni Boccaccio was an Italian writer, poet, correspondent of Petrarch, and an important Renaissance humanist. Boccaccio wrote a number of notable works, including The Decameron and On Famous Women.

Wiki content for Giovanni Boccaccio
Giovanni Boccaccio
- Giovanni Boccaccio (Certaldo o forse Firenze, 16 giugno 1313 – Certaldo, 21 dicembre 1375) è stato uno scrittore e poeta italiano.
Giovanni Boccaccio (carabiniere)
- Giovanni Boccaccio (Trisobbio, 6 luglio 1781 – Vernante, 24 aprile 1815) è stato un carabiniere italiano, il primo a essere caduto nell'adempimento del proprio dovere.
